14.1.1 Special information on operating X-Bus-devices
While operating with X-Bus devices on your SET-02 please note the
following:
Additional LH200 knob based engineer throttles:
- With version 3.0 multi-traction / multi units can be run, but can
not be assembled or disassembled.
- the programming of locomotive decoders and turnout decoders
is not possible from the X-Bus when used with SET-02.
Keypad based dispatchers throttle LH100 Version 2.1:
- you can switch points and signals
- multi-traction / multi units can be driven, but not be assembled
or disassembled.
- double traction can not be set up and operated. Use, multi-
traction / multi unit, which you can assemble on the LH200 and
then operate it on the LH100.
- SET-02 does not have a connection for the feedback bus.
Feedback elements cannot, therefore, be accessed.
- the programming of locomotive decoders and turnouts is not
possible when used with SET-02.
Tower Cab LW100
If you connect a Tower Cab, you will be able to switch turnouts and
magnetic articles comfortably on your model railway. The use of
switching sequences (a sequence of several switch commands
which are executed in succession) is also possible. These
switching sequences can be accessed via the LW100 keyboard or
via a connected track-plan control-desk. With respect to this refer
to the information on the LW100 Tower Cab. With the SET-02 it is
not, however, possible to access switch sequences automatically
by means of engaged messages. This is because the SET-02 has
no connection for the feedback bus. Please take the following into
account when programming switching sequences: you must not
enter conditions for creating or dissolving your switching sequences.
